This Japanese RPG follows the story of the eponymous anime and manga, and adds brand new content! Alongside dungeon-crawling elements, a real-time action RPG combat, and date events, this is coming for the first time in the West in English to consoles and PC! Enter the fantasy world of Orario, where gods live amongst humans, and protect them in their Familia. Experience the tale of Bell Cranel, a young boy discovering his abilities, and Ais Wallenstein, a first-class swordswoman. As you enter the Dungeon and defeat monsters, choose your talents and items to hone your skills and become the greatest adventure in the land! Is It Wrong to Try to Pick Up Girls in a Dungeon? Almost a 5, but many mistakes.
The game is very fun and really accord to the story/anime/manga...
But it has too many errors, so far ive found:
-Scenes with no sound...
-Text with no translation (that should be)
-Text that were wrong translated
-Mixed Language text.. (supposed to be japanese-english, but sometimes i see text in chinese or other languages).
Too many errors for a game, that already got delayed and had a large pre-order time.
